1 definition by super-god-sex-69

An absolute god level fuck boy who has regular sex with the most beautiful women in the world and is also very good as a boyfriend and will leave you unable to walk after sex . Karan also has stamina of five hours .
PERSON ONE : WHY IS RIDDHIMA WALKING WITH A LIMP TODAY ?
PERSON TWO : OH , SHE HAD A DATE WITH KARAN YESTERDAY
by super-god-sex-69 November 23, 2021
Get the Karan mug.